> > > Still getting btrfsck errors with this:
> > > git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mason/btrfs-progs-unstable.git
> > > unresolved ref root 256 dir 256 index 2 namelen 5 name snap1 error 600
> > > found 49152 bytes used err is 1
> > These is caused by a design flaw, you can safely ignore them.
> 
> If it isn't an error, shouldn't btrfsck be ignoring it, not me?
> At minimum it could say "warning" and not "err is 1".

   Yes, it probably should, but there's not a great deal of point in
fixing this particular issue, because Chris is working on the all-new
(offline) repairing fsck, which should replace the current
checking-only fsck very soon now.
